The Stockpile Stands Ready to Deliver
Main Content
Inventory:
Medicines, vaccines, and supplies to respond to any health emergency in the U.S. in 12 hours or less.
Chempacks:
Pre-positioned condainers to provie chemical antidotes to >90% of the U.S. population within 1 hour of exposure
Federal Medical Stations:
Chaches of beds, supplies and machines to provide care for 50-250 displaced people with health-related needs
Personnel:
Teams of stockpile experts who provide onsite logistics and operations support in an emergency
